I took Eric and Fastguy out this morning. We were filming a new documentary called 101 ways to use a sassy shad. All tolled, 23 hybrid, and a crappie, a largemouth, numerous sandbass and a flathead. Most fish caught at the tree in the gap or drifting between the white bottle and the orange bouy. All caught on sassy shad from you know where!! Moes tackle shop.

A good time was had by all.
